Wanda Joy Morgan Obituary


   Mrs. Wanda Morgan passed from this life on Wednesday, March 20, 2019 at the age of 82 in San Antonio Texas.  Wanda had lived in Talco TX most of her life and Talco was the only place she called home.     
   Wanda was born November 25, 1936 in Red River County, TX to George and Inez (Swarts) Henson. She is preceded in death by her husband Dan Morgan and her parents.  Wanda was a member of Talco Church of Christ and the Daughters of the American Revolution and a long-time election judge around the Talco area.  Her passions were music and cooking and she never threw anything away because someday she would use it.
Surviving family includes; daughters Tommy and her husband Mike McDonald of San Antonio, TX, Victoria Morrison of Clarksville, TX and son Doug Smith and wife Judy of Palestine, Tx. nine grandchildren and several great grandchildren.
